7 Flutter Open Source Projects to Become a Better Flutter Developer


Power up your Flutter development

Reading a lot of code is one of the best ways to improve your development skills. The open-source project is the best place to learn about best practices, coding styles, and a lot of other topics.

This article is a part of a series on the awesome open-source projects of flutter in which I always compiled a list of 7 flutter open-source projects that will help you to learn a lot of new things.

 

1. Fwitter

One of the best ways to learn any new technology or programming language is to create a clone of a big application. As you have guessed by the name that this is a fully functional Twitter clone. This app has been built using Firebase auth, real-time, firestore database, and storage. You can check the app in PlayStore. It has more than 2k stars on GitHub.

2. MovieLab

This is an open-source movie tracker and movie finder where you can find movies, series, seasons, and episodes. Movie recommendations and actors from the largest movie database IMDb. With this app, you have movie and series information right at your fingertips.

3. FlutterWeather

As the name suggests this is a weather App created using API from OpenWeatherMap. It includes features like Automatically acquiring the user's current location, searchable location, hourly weather information, 7 days weather information, etc.

4. Blink-comparison

This app allows you to quickly switch pictures without delay so you can see the differences. The blink comparison method uses high-efficiency pattern recognition by human eyes, to permit quick verification between a reference picture and an actual one being taken on the spot. For example, in the goal of detecting tampering in high contrast nail polish tamper-evident seals.

5. Airdash

This is a file-sharing flutter webRTC app enabling sending files to any device from anywhere. It includes lots of features like Support for all major platforms and app stores (iOS, macOS, windows, and Android), free forever to send any number of files of any size, maximum privacy and security by fully encrypting files and transferring them directly between devices, and many more.

6. Chillify

This is a beautiful music app made with Provider and BLoC patterns. Currently, it only works on Android. It includes features like Retrieve all songs, pause, play, seek, repeats, shuffle, now playing, search songs, and many more.

7. Timy-messenger

This is an open-source group messaging app to communicate and organize themselves. It includes lots of features like multiple groups (similar to Teams in Slack), multiple open or private channels within groups, sharing of photos and photo collections, reacting to messages with emojis, and many more. It has more than 1.7k stars on GitHub.
